KEY3.id, a Decentralized Naming System based on the Ethereum chain initiated Blue-Chip NFT bound domain name voting campaign on December 5th and generated great social buzz in many Blue-Chip NFT communities. After 4 days of intense competition, Mimic Shhans community ranks top with 1059 votes, making .mimic DID available for minting immediately.

The second round of voting will start at 20:00 (UTC+8) on December 8th, and will continue to accrue votes on top of the previous vote count. The current top ranks are .mfer, .punk and .doodle. All holders of the corresponding Blue-Chip NFT and .did domain users are eligible to vote, and those who voted in the first round will be able to continue voting in the new round.

According to the official announcement, Blue-Chip NFT bound domain names have the support of BitKeep Wallet and the Game Space App, by means not only .mimic but also .bayc and other Blue- Chip NFT bound domain names will be able to use BitKeep wallet to access 70 different main chains, with over 220,000 different cryptocurrency assets and to store and manage NFTs. Blue-Chip bound domain names can also be used for ID, sending and transfer tokens, social networking,  airdrops and other Web3 scenarios.

Kory Park, CEO of KEY3.id said, “After the success of .bayc launch, we are excited to announce that .mimc is now available for DID minting. The active engagement in the community and intense competition we saw from the first round of voting means that people agree with the value of Asset Bound Token.”

A Mimic Shhans NFT holder states,” One of the most valuable features about Blue-Chip NFT bound domain names is Asset Bound Token. Not only can it provide NFT holders with a recognizable DID but also ensures the reliability of your DID and truly represents Asset as your DID (asset as identity). With this added value, I can now prove that I am the true holder of the NFT

Asset Bound Token (ABT) is one of the key features of KEY3.id ‘s premium DIDs. ABT follows the NFT, making the DID in a more serious matter, in which it cannot be traded separately, and once the NFT has been transferred or traded, its corresponding DID will also be destroyed.

Micheal Cameron, CEO of Game Space (Michael Cameron 6669.bayc) and former Huobi Global CEO 0xLivio (2883.bayc), both have minted for .bayc domain names and changed their twitter account names accordingly. Cameron quoted, “.bayc combines the uniqueness of short digit domains and the numeric features of Bored Ape and only BAYC NFT holders can claim it, which can effectively reflect the assets of DID holders. .bayc is expected soon to become the most sought-after DID , and may even drive up the price of BAYC NFT, especially favorable to the ones who possess great numbers. “

Currently, through community voting KEY3.id will support the DIDs of 20 other Blue Chip NFT bound domain names such as .punk, .doodle and .mfer etc. With the popularity of DID still rising even in the bear market, Blue-Chip NFT bound domain names have a great outlook in breaking the circle. It is worth noting that the vast majority of NFT PFP collections are numbered, especially those of Blue-Chip NFT items such as, BAYC, Azuki, Clone X and Moonbirds and there is only a fixed supply of 10,000 four-digit premium domain names, hence Asset as your DID are not only rare but also worth collecting.

Kory Pak added that the recent Blue-Chip bound domain names released will support the bounding with public chain addresses such as BSC and TRON, which will make it much easier for users who regularly do transactions to and from “on-chain wallets <-> exchanges”.

At this stage, .bayc and other Blue-Chip NFT premium domain names already have support from Bitkeep Wallet and Game Space App. Soon it will align partnership with KuCoin Wallet, iToken Wallet, Bybit, Coinhub Wallet, ONTO Wallet, Assure Wallet, Element.market and other industry leading wallets, DeFi, exchanges, DAO organizations and more to build an organic network for the DID sector.

About KEY3.id

The KEY3.id is a distributed, open, and extensible naming system based on the Ethereum blockchain. .did is the 1st DID launched by KEY3.id, aimed to provide users’ free with decentralized identity in Web3 with the features of Free to claim, Free to renew, Free forever. KEY3.id also supports the DIDs of 20 other Blue-Chip NFT bound domain names, including .bayc, .mfer, .mimic, .doodle,.moonbird etc.
